Notchback is what Ford called their non-fastback Mustang. Or at least Mustang fans started calling them that. No Barracuda should ever be called a notchback.

Plymouth called its non-fastback hardtop a "hardtop coupe." And the Road Runner a "2-door coupe." This is direct from the 1968 factory dealer brochures.

And would you believe the 68 Barracuda convertible was referred to as a "convertible coupe"?

Fact is, the word "coupe" does not have an established definition, and over the years has been applied in a variety of ways to a variety of body styles. But probably most often to 2-door sedans.
